Adamsburg and Webster are places in Pennsylvania. This page compares them across population, income, housing, education, commuting, and how each has changed since 2019.

Adamsburg has the higher population (129 vs 48 in Webster). Since 2019, Adamsburg's population has grown faster (-24.1% vs -68.8%).
